The invention relates to a preparation method of I-MIBG (meto-Iodobenzylguanidine). The method comprises the following steps: heating meto-Iodobenzylguanidine sulfate, stannous mono-sulphate, a reducing agent, copper sulfate and NaI in a boiling water bath, standing after finishing the reaction, taking a supernatant liquid, and filtering the supernatant liquid with a microfiltration membrane. Sodium thiosulfate and/or sodium thiosulfate are/is taken as the reducing agent to prepare the meto-Iodobenzylguanidine sulfate, the prepared I-MIBG is high in radiochemical purity and good in stability, and the radiochemical purity of the prepared I-MIBG is still at a relatively high level after 48 hours.
